Optimizing Sortation Throughput in High‐Volume Distribution Centers
Overview:
System Description: Dematic Flexsort distribution system uses an integreated sortation system based on a unified PC/PLC controls scheme.
Optimizing Sortation Throughput in High‐Volume Distribution Centers From the pre‐merge through sortation, the FlexSort integrated sortation sub‐systemrecently released by Dematic is redefining efficiency in high‐speed DCs.
Every distribution system can be divided into five basic functions which it needs to perform including receiving, product storage, picking for order fulfillment, sortation and shipping. Although each of these sectors have experienced improvements due to technical advances, sortation is where significant leaps in efficiency are now being made with Dematic's introduction of its FlexSort integrated sortation sub‐system.
FlexSort is defined by its unique system integration and the efficiencies that the system provides to the high‐speed sortation environment. The logic on how the system is controlled is quite different. All sortation functions are controlled as if it is one unified machine. From the pre‐merge to the merge, to the transport conveyors feeding the gapping, to the gapping function itself, to the linear sortation and finally the take‐away conveyors, the entire process operates with single‐source control and full integration.
